The Times Herald, Tuesday, September 12, 1978

The Rev. Carl T. Wuerffel, 61, Kinde, died unexpectedly Sunday in his home from a heart attack.

He was born April 29, 1917, in Mount Prospect, Ill. He married Thelma Feddersen Jan. 17, 1942, in St. Louis, Mo.

Rev. Wuerffel had been pastor of St. Peter's Lutheran Church, Kinde, since November 1977.

He attended schools in Mount Prospect and Chicago. He attended Concordia College, Milwaukee, Wis., and graduated from Concordia Seminary, St. Louis, in 1941. He served in South Dakota, Iowa, Minnesota and Ohio. He was circuit counselor in Iowa East District and Minnesota South District. He served as pastoral advisor in Minnesota and was circuit public relations representative for the Missouri Synod.

Rev. Wuerffel is survived by his wife; five sons, The Rev. Theodore Wuerffel, Marco Island, Fla, The Rev. Jon Wuerffel, Myrtle Beach, S.C., Mark, Wisconsin Rapids, Wis., James, Lakefield, Minn., and David, Miami, Fla.; four daughters, Mrs. P.E. Rowley, Peoria, Ill., Mrs. Janet Gullickson, Vermillion, S.D., Lois, Long Island, N.Y., and Mrs. Carolyn Bayerkohler, St. Paul, Minn.; and 11 grandchildren.

Arrangements were made by MacAlpine Funeral Home, Bad Axe.
